aws-lambda-haskell-runtime::high_voltage:AWSLambda的Haskell运行时


**aws-lambda-haskell-runtime** 是一个专门为 AWS Lambda 服务设计的 Haskell 运行时环境。AWS Lambda 是亚马逊网络服务(Amazon Web Services, AWS)提供的一种无服务器计算平台,允许开发者执行代码而无需预置或管理服务器。通过将 Haskell 语言与 Lambda 集成,开发人员可以利用 Haskell 的强大功能和类型安全性来构建云原生应用。 **Haskell** 是一种纯函数式编程语言,以其静态类型系统、强类型检查以及 lazy evaluation(惰性求值)而闻名。它鼓励编写简洁、可读性强且易于维护的代码,特别适合处理并发和高阶抽象。在 AWS Lambda 中使用 Haskell 运行时,开发者可以充分利用这些特性来创建高效、可靠的云服务。 **AWS Lambda** 支持多种运行时,包括 Node.js、Python、Java、Go 和 C# 等。aws-lambda-haskell-runtime 的出现,扩展了 AWS Lambda 对 Haskell 的支持,让开发者能够在 Lambda 上无缝地运行 Haskell 函数。这使得 Haskell 社区能够更好地利用 AWS 的弹性伸缩和按需付费模型,为应用程序提供可扩展性和成本效益。 **Serverless** 架构是近年来流行的云计算模式,它将基础设施管理和资源分配的责任转移给了云服务提供商。使用 AWS Lambda 和 Haskell 运行时,开发者可以专注于编写业务逻辑,而无需关心底层服务器的运维。这种模式可以降低运维复杂性,提高开发速度,并有助于优化成本。 **Haskell-Runtime** 指的是用于 AWS Lambda 的特定 Haskell 运行环境,它包含了必要的依赖和工具,确保 Haskell 代码能在 Lambda 平台上正确执行。这个运行时可能包括对 AWS SDK 的封装,以便于与 AWS 服务交互,以及对 Lambda 生命周期事件(如初始化、执行和清理)的处理。 在 `aws-lambda-haskell-runtime-master` 压缩包中,通常会包含以下内容: 1. **源码**:Haskell 代码实现,包括运行时环境和示例函数。 2. **构建脚本**:用于构建和打包 Lambda 函数的工具,如 `build.sh` 或 `Makefile`。 3. **配置文件**:可能包含 `.cabal` 文件,用于定义 Haskell 项目的构建设置和依赖。 4. **示例**:演示如何使用 Haskell 运行时创建和部署 Lambda 函数的代码。 5. **文档**:关于如何使用和配置 Haskell 运行时的说明。 要使用 aws-lambda-haskell-runtime,开发者需要按照文档指示安装必要的工具(如 Stack 或 Cabal),然后构建和打包 Haskell 项目为符合 Lambda 要求的 zip 文件。接着,可以在 AWS 控制台或使用 AWS CLI 将这个 zip 文件部署到 Lambda 服务上。 aws-lambda-haskell-runtime 提供了一种在 AWS Lambda 上运行 Haskell 函数的方法,它结合了 Haskell 语言的优雅和 AWS Lambda 的灵活性,为开发者带来了新的可能性。通过深入理解和熟练运用这个项目,可以创建出高效、安全的无服务器应用程序。




































































































- 1


- 粉丝: 44
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 可编程序控制器的编程方法与工程应用习题集.doc
- Web前端研发工程师编程能力飞升之路.doc
- 基于PLC的水厂变频恒压供水系统大学本科方案设计书定稿.doc
- 单片机的TDS水质测试仪研究与设计开发.doc
- 同步发电机励磁电源设计(软件部分)开题报告.doc
- 应对国家计算机高新技术考试的教学设想.docx
- 电气工程自动化及其节能设计的应用.docx
- 动态协议的网络视频监控系统的方案设计与实现生课程方案设计.doc
- 中央电视大学计算机机考安装.doc
- 以大数据为核心的智慧企业信息系统变革.docx
- 单片机的步进电机控制系统的设计本科课程设计.doc
- 四格项目管理人员一览表.doc
- 论知识经济环境下的工程项目管理.docx
- 领域时代商业项目管理推介书.doc
- 单片机X键盘计算器课程实施方案设计.doc
- winmail 4.8白金


